Where do I find foil liners for tarts?

i get them at a local small grocery chain. they carry the reynolds foil mini baking cups. 48 to a pack for 99 cents. they are 2 inches and are just like the ones i used to get from KY.

check out smaller grocery places in your area-around here (central PA) the big chains do not have them.
